The Chicago Bulls will take on the Los Angeles Clippers at 8 p.m. ET on Thursday at the United Center. The Bulls are 44-32 overall and 26-10 at home, while Los Angeles is 37-39 overall and 16-23 on the road. Chicago is ranked second in the Central Division; Los Angeles is ranked third in the Pacific Division. 

Chicago is favored by 3 points in the latest Bulls vs. Clippers odds from Caesars Sportsbook, while the over-under is set at 222.5. Before you make any Clippers vs. Bulls picks and predictions, you'll want to see what the SportsLine Projection Model is saying.
